This book investigates the efficacy of a low-carbohydrate nutritional framework for achieving sustainable weight loss and metabolic health. Robert C. Atkins, M.D., utilizes his clinical background to argue that restricting carbohydrate intake shifts the body's primary fuel source from glucose to stored fat. The text presents a structured dietary program designed to regulate insulin levels and optimize metabolic function without the requirement of caloric restriction.

This text serves as a foundational reference for the low-carbohydrate movement and is frequently cited in discussions regarding metabolic dietary interventions. Readers often note the prescriptive nature of the program, while experts highlight the ongoing debate surrounding the long-term health implications of high-fat, low-carbohydrate protocols.
